Los Angeles County, Department of Children and Family Services (DCFS) is releasing a Request for Proposals (RFP) #24-04-044 for Advocacy Services for Children and Youth Impacted by Child Trafficking. The two Advocacy Services contracts will provide advocacy services to children, youth, or non-minor dependents from 8 years to 21 years of age who have an open case or open referral with DCFS or are under the jurisdiction of the Los Angeles County Probation Department and who are at-risk or victims of commercial exploitation, throughout the County of Los Angeles to Participants, their parents or legal guardians and primary caregivers (if applicable).
